What is Malaysian Ringgit (MYR)

The Malaysian Ringgit, abbreviated as MYR, is the official currency of Malaysia. It has been in use since 1975, replacing the Malaya and British Borneo dollar. The ringgit is further divided into 100 sen (singular: sen), which serves as its subunit. The symbol for the Malaysian Ringgit is RM, and it is often represented by the code MYR in international currency markets.

The Malaysian economy has shown resilience and growth in recent years. The ringgit is primarily used in Malaysia but can also be found in certain financial markets around the world. The value of the Ringgit can fluctuate based on various factors, including trade balances, foreign investment, and global economic conditions. Exchange rates are determined by supply and demand in the foreign exchange market, making MYR conversion rates to other currencies, such as the Chinese Yuan, vary daily.

What is Chinese Yuan (CNY)

The Chinese Yuan (CNY), also known as Renminbi (RMB), is the official currency of the People's Republic of China. The term "Yuan" is used as the basic unit of currency, while "Renminbi" translates to "people's currency." The Yuan is subdivided into smaller units called jiao, where 1 yuan equals 10 jiao. The symbol for the Chinese Yuan is ¥, and in international trade, it is represented by the code CNY.

As one of the world's largest economies, China's currency has gained prominence on the global stage. The value of the Yuan is influenced by a multitude of factors, including China's trade balance, inflation rates, and monetary policies at the governmental level. The People's Bank of China (PBOC) plays a crucial role in managing the Yuan's value through various mechanisms, including currency interventions and setting interest rates.

Converting MYR to CNY

When exchanging Malaysian Ringgit for Chinese Yuan, it is important to consider the current exchange rate. The exchange rate tells you how much one currency is worth in terms of another. You can express the rate as:

Exchange Rate = ( Value of MYR / Value of CNY )

To convert MYR to CNY, you would multiply the amount in Ringgit by the current exchange rate:

Amount in CNY = Amount in MYR × Exchange Rate

For example, if the exchange rate is 1 MYR = 1.55 CNY, then converting 100 MYR to CNY would yield:

100 MYR × 1.55 = 155 CNY

It's advisable to monitor the exchange rates frequently or consult with financial institutions to get the best rates for your currency exchange needs.
